INTRODUCTION
Total Productive Maintenance (TPM) is one of the most poplar maintenance technique introduced in Japan with continuous improvement (Kaizen) philosophy. It provides a comprehensive, life cycle approach to equipment management that minimizes equipment failures, production defects and accidents.  TPM involves everyone in the organization, from top level management to production mechanics and production support groups to outside suppliers. The objective is to continuously improve the availability and prevent the degradation of equipment to achieve maximum effectiveness. The final TPM concept is really made up of two concepts, equipment design and predictive maintenance that are focused on reducing the overall amount of maintenance that is required. By working with equipment suppliers, the knowledge that is gained from maintaining equipment can be incorporated into the next generation of equipment designs.
